Best Restaurants in Al Ghubrah
Discover Al Ghubrah in Muscat, Oman – a vibrant neighborhood blending traditional charm with modern living, offering iconic landmarks, shopping, dining, and coastal beauty.
More about Al Ghubrah
Discover Al Ghubrah in Muscat, Oman – a vibrant neighborhood blending traditional charm with modern living, offering iconic landmarks, shopping, dining, and coastal beauty.
Tell me more about Al Ghubrah